>Bronica has been discontinued due to lack of sales. If you buy one 
>expecting good after market service and availability of parts, 
>accessories, lenses, etc., you may be disappointed. And Bronica does 
>not have a sterling reliability reputation. If you go with this brand 
>anyway there are web sites with advice on medium format that give 
>advice on which Bronica models to avoid.

I can only say I've had absolutely no trouble with two Bronica ETRS's;
the former was a very old one (when they still had diecast metal
bodies) and the present one is a much newer ETRSi with polycarbonate
body. This one is an ex-police "scenes of crime" camera ("North Wales
Police" stencilled on the body) so it presumably had "professional
use! I hate to think of some of the images it must have recorded.

The old ETRS was given to my son and it's still in good shape if
looking rather jaded.
